<p>&#8230;..saw Manenberg on the Cape Flats go green. On Heritage Day I joined 500 others for the Treevolution in an area better known for tik than timber.  <a href="http://www.greenpop.org/" target="_blank">Greenpop</a> organised a Day of 1000 Trees planting indigenous and fruit trees in 17 locations, most of them schools.</p>
<p>At Downville Primary Luthando Renqe from</p>
<div id="attachment_613" class="wp-caption alignright" style="width: 122px"><a href="http://nancyvrichards.files.wordpress.com/2011/09/copy-of-heritage-trees-2011-043-small.jpg"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-613" title="Luthando's Heritage Day Tree" src="http://nancyvrichards.files.wordpress.com/2011/09/copy-of-heritage-trees-2011-043-small.jpg?w=112&#038;h=150" alt="" width="112" height="150"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Luthando&#039;s Heritage Day Tree</p></div>
<p> Namkwa gave a circle of us adults and kids a demo on how best to get a tree well grounded. First he cleared the freshly dug hole of water guzzling grass &#8216;gangsters&#8217;, sprinkled it with compost and fertiliser pellets, added a carton of &#8216;dri-water&#8217; then covered up with soil, mulch and care. The &#8216;Little Apple&#8217; named by a Downville learner got off to a great start in life.</p>

<p style="text-align:justify;">Okay so let me give you the skinny on Freeworld Design Centre&#8230;</p>
<p style="text-align:justify;">They are part of Freeworld Coatings Ltd (the guys who own Plascon, Midas, Earthcote, etc.). The Centre provides a decor consultation and 3D rendering service for architects, interior designers and decorators, property developers and owners. The Freeworld Design Centre is staffed by a team of leading local stylists, decor consultants and interior designers who in turn, are supported by top client service representatives from Plascon and Midas Earthcote. <p style="text-align:justify;">I handed our photos over to the Freeworld team who then digitally “painted” selected walls. They work with the precise RGB code of the paint sample to get the finished digital colour as close to the real deal as possible. Depending on the project requirements, they can also add the accurate colour to your existing 3D model or draw up a complete 3D from scratch to illustrate the full effect.</p>

<p>But back to Hemelhuijs – the striking features of the interior design is the excess (thankfully) of bespoke items mixed into the eclectic style of furnishings consisting of custom designed Zen tables and chairs, with a smattering of antique pieces. A magnificently carved, inlaid cabinet with marble top (the age of which I cannot recall) stands as proud as a Peacock, regally announcing that it is the unchallenged<strong><em> </em></strong><em>Pièce de résistance</em>.</p>

<p style="text-align:justify;">What I absolutely love about Cuvée’s interior is the juxtaposition of opposing styles and elements that come together in a unique and harmonizing way. A mixture of old and modern, the traditional <a class="zem_slink" title="Cape Dutch" href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cape_Dutch" rel="wikipedia">Cape Dutch</a> manor house was converted into an eclectic jewel.</p>
<p style="text-align:justify;"><a href="http://thedesigntabloid.files.wordpress.com/2011/05/cuvee-simonsig-wine-estate-the-design-tabloid-3.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-555" title="Cuvee - Simonsig Wine Estate - The Design Tabloid (3)" src="http://thedesigntabloid.files.wordpress.com/2011/05/cuvee-simonsig-wine-estate-the-design-tabloid-3.jpg?w=510&#038;h=765" alt="" width="510" height="765"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align:justify;">Interior designer, Neil Stemmet of <a href="http://www.designapartments-capetown.co.za/" target="_blank">Koncept Design</a>, a self-confessed collector &#38; curator, brought his distinct trademark style to Cuvée’s interior. The rather brooding, masculine spaces are beautifully accented by one or two bold colours. Bright yellow and red make for a quite dramatic contrast.</p>
